Summary:
Dive into 'Treasure Island' by Robert Louis Stevenson, a gripping tale of piracy, adventure, and treasure that has captivated readers for generations. Follow the young protagonist, Jim Hawkins, who stumbles upon a treasure map that promises untold wealth buried on a distant island. With dreams of riches, Jim joins a voyage on the Hispaniola, alongside an eclectic crew, not knowing that among them hides the notorious pirate Long John Silver. As they journey towards the treasure, Silver's true intentions unfold, leading to a mutinous plot that Jim must navigate to survive. The story is a rich tapestry of loyalty and deceit, bravery and betrayal, as Jim grapples with the moral dilemmas presented by his swashbuckling companions. From thrilling sword fights on the high seas to the mysterious and treacherous island itself, Stevenson crafts a vivid world where danger lurks behind every wave and friendship is tested to its limits.
